» Go to news mainBoots 'n Blooms 2019
Boots 'n Blooms is an annual tradition on the Agricultural Campus — a day of “sweat equity” where our community comes together to volunteer in our campus gardens and to help freshen up many of the gardens around campus.
This event is rooted in collaboration and team work and is a testament to the Friends of the Garden - a mighty group of volunteers who have donated countless hours of their time over the last decade to help maintain the gardens on campus.
After a hiatus the past two years due to extensive construction on campus, the event was resurrected this year on Thursday, July 4th.
"Aggies work hard but also play hard," said Dean Gray."We are so lucky to work on this beautiful campus...huge shout out to all those who work so hard keeping it looking amazing!"
